Glamour And 92nd Street Y Present LOVE YOUR LIFE CONFERENCE 11/1

Glamour_And_92nd_Street_Y_Present_LOVE_YOUR_LIFE_CONFERENCE_20010101

In honor of the 20th anniversary of Glamour's Women of the Year Awards, the magazine has put together a day of panel discussions and a special reading of selections from Nora Ephron and Delia Ephron's Love, Loss and What I Wore at 92nd Street Y on November 1, 2010. Join Glamour's editor-in-chief Cindi Leive along with a group of inspiring and accomplished women, including everyone from Brooke Shields and Padma Lakshmi to Dylan Lauren and Bethenny Frankel, for this day of remarkable events. The panel discussions will focus on two topics that every woman can relate to: how to achieve success and satisfaction in your work life and the importance of having a healthy body image. The presentation of selections from the renowned play, Love, Loss and What I Wore, performed by former cast members Natasha Lyonne, Sherri Shepherd, Brooke Shields and Jamie-Lynn Sigler, will be followed by a Q&A with the actresses, moderated by Stacy London, who also appeared in the play. Tickets for either panel or the performance are $29 and a full-day subscription to the conference is available for $79. 3PM - LOVE YOUR WORK LIFE PANEL
Women today are more ambitious than ever, while at the forefront of redefining what success means. In this panel of high achieving women, we ask what it means to have a satisfying work life. Who are the new role models and what do their experiences teach us?

Anna Sui - Fashion Designer
Arianna Huffington - Co-founder and editor-in-chief, The Huffington Post
Bobbi Brown - CEO, Bobbi Brown Cosmetics
Dylan Lauren - CEO and founder, Dylan's Candy Bar
Padma Lakshmi - Top Chef host
Moderator: Deborah Roberts, co-host of 20/20


4:30PM - LOVE YOUR BODY PANEL
Last fall, Glamour published a photo of a beautiful plus-size model named Lizzie Miller and the response was staggeringly positive. In this panel, celebrities from the world of fashion and fitness take a stance on what is beautiful now and why a healthy body image is worth fighting for.

Crystal Renn - author and model
Paulina Porizkova - author, model and actress
Bethenny Frankel - star of Bethenny Getting Married
Katherine Schwarzenegger - author of Rock What You've Got
Ann Kearney Cooke - author of Change Your Mind, Change Your Body
Moderator: Mika Brzezinski - co-host of Morning Joe


7PM - LOVE, LOSS AND WHAT I WORE PERFORMANCE
A special Glamour presentation of selections from Love, Loss and What I Wore, an intimate collection of stories by Nora Ephron and Delia Ephron, based on the bestselling book by Ilene Beckerman and produced by Daryl Roth. A Q&A with the actors will immediately follow the performance.
